Output 28d732648342d07f2661e6f40fcc5469834424b66aabc6fc5f643522274990c8:2

value
7535370
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e180a6f66bb4c42885e0daaa49bc65940acae878 OP_EQUALVERIFY OP_CHECKSIG
address
1MZMA5FPQPJFcVLqqTWEzU7p9m9kEfzN9o
transaction
28d732648342d07f2661e6f40fcc5469834424b66aabc6fc5f643522274990c8
spent
true